IMO Chronicles was a beautiful game artistically - most say that super IV was the best in making the game look gothic but i think they are both on par with each other - I prefer supers music yeah but what about the giant crying statue in chronicles? then of course the glass knight at the top of the church and the massive painting in the first level... it nearly made me wet my pants.

Bloodlines has ace music and 2 playble characters both with unique playing styles, I prefer this to Dracula XX / Vampires kiss though it's just a little short. The music is a little more dancy but great and memorable none the less ( prayer of a tragic queen needs more love!)

besides - chronicles was bitch arse hard and you needed balls of steel to play the non-arranged mode during and past the level medusa appears in. I like a game that doesnt treat players like inept one button monkeys
